I almost bought the Ampex, but I went with the 3F UL Floating Cloud 2 because I liked its look and the option of a mostly solid inner. I found a couple of reviews for the Ampex on YouTube when I was researching it, so you might want to check there.

If you like the Ampex style, the Floating Cloud, Paria Zion, and Naturehike Mongar are similar options. They’re all MSR Hubba Hubba clones, and there’s a lot of talk that they might come from the same factories, but with different quality control and materials.
